TxDOT closing all lanes on busy San Antonio highway. Here’s when.

For many San Antonio drivers, it feels like there is always traffic on Interstate 35 (I-35). It’s just a matter of where, along the 509-mile-long highway, the delays are longest. This week, the route you may want to avoid is located east of downtown, near Fort Sam Houston.

The Texas Department of Transportation (TxDOT) is planning a major closure on I-35 south, according to a press release. It begins on Thursday, July 30, at 9 p.m., and continues through Friday, July 31, at 5 a.m. Here’s what will be blocked:

  • All the main lanes between the exit ramp at North Walters Street and the exit ramp at North New Braunfels Avenue.
  • The I-35 south entrance ramp before North Walters Street and the I-35 south.
  • The exit ramp at North New Braunfels Avenue.

Folks traveling near Government Hill will be most severely impacted, as other drivers take detours through the area. TxDOT says the shutdown must occur so crews can work on tasks for the state’s I-35 Northeast Expansion project (NEX).

The initiative focuses on widening approximately 20 miles of the interstate from N. Walters Street to FM 1103 across Bexar, Comal, and Guadalupe counties. Upon project completion, the department says, the interstate will be safer, and commuters will experience lower travel times…
